About Ayrness, Quebec

Ayrness is a locality in Très-Saint-Sacrement; Le Haut-Saint-Laurent, Quebec, Canada. It is classified as a village / hamlet. Ayrness is located at 45.1811°N, 73.8661°W.

It lies 22.4 km east-south-east of Salaberry-de-Valleyfield, QC (from Salaberry-de-Valleyfield, QC: bearing 112°T), and is situated 14.7 km south of Beauharnois.
